Product Details

Product Description

The MVI56-GEC module is a specialized communication interface developed by ProSoft Technology for use within Allen Bradley ControlLogix systems. Designed to handle ASCII data over Ethernet, it provides engineers with a reliable solution for integrating serial-based devices into modern PLC environments.

Key Specifications

  • Manufacturer: Allen Bradley

  • Brand Line: ControlLogix

  • Model: MVI56-GEC

  • Part Number: MVI56-GEC

  • Product Type: Generic ASCII Ethernet Communications Interface Module

  • Weight: 3.00 lbs (1.36 kg)

  • Slot(s): 1

  • Rack Type: Local or Remote

  • Data Transfer Type: Ladder Logic

  • Interface: 10/100MB Ethernet-compatible

  • Baud Rate: 110–115,200

  • Optical Isolation from Backplane: 500V

  • Shock Resistance: 30g Operational

  • Backplane Current Load: 800 mA @ 5V DC

FAQ

  • Q: Is the MVI56-GEC still supported?  A: While the module is available for legacy systems, newer Ethernet communication modules are recommended for new installations.

  • Q: Can this module be used in remote racks?  A: Yes, it supports both local and remote rack configurations.

  • Q: What is the maximum baud rate supported?  A: The module supports baud rates up to 115,200.

Comparison with Similar Modules

  • MVI56-GSC: Designed for ASCII serial communication only, without Ethernet capability.

  • MVI56-MCM: Provides Modbus communication, suitable for integration with Modbus-compatible devices.

  • MVI56-EIP: Offers Ethernet/IP communication, ideal for modern industrial networks.
